Frequently Asked Questions about Laval
How much are Studio apartments in Laval?
There are currently 375 Studio Apartments in Laval with rent ranges from $895 to $1,920 with an average price of $1,380.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Laval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Laval ranges from $995 to $5,830 with an average monthly rent of $1,874.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Laval c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Laval range from $1,350 to $6,480.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,162.
How expensive are Laval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 182 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Laval on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,975 to $5,250 - averaging $2,799 for the location.
